The Hexadecimal Color #90408F is a contrast shade of Dark Orchid. #90408F RGB value is rgb(144, 64, 143). RGB Color Model of #90408F consists of 56% red, 25% green and 56% blue. HSL color Mode of #90408F has 301°(degrees) Hue, 38% Saturation and 41% Lightness. #90408F color has an wavelength of 430.48148n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#90408F is #996699.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#90408F is #848. The Closest Color to #90408F is #9932CC. Official Name of #90408F Hex Code is Strikemaster.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#90408F is 0 Cyan 56 Magenta 1 Yellow 44 Black and #90408F CMY is 0, 56, 1.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#90408F is hsl(301,38,41,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(301, 56, 56).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#90408F is 18.29, 11.58, 27.25.
Hex8 Value of #90408F is #90408FFF. Decimal Value of #90408F is 9453711 and Octal Value of #90408F is 44040217. Binary Value of #90408F is 10010000, 1000000, 10001111 and Android of #90408F is 4287643791 / 0xff90408f.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#90408F is 0.32, 0.203, 0.203 and YIQ Color Space of #90408F is 96.926, 22.2893, 41.5048.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#90408F is 13.95, 6.95, 27.01.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#90408F is 40.54, 44.96, -28.55.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#90408F is 40.54, 36.59, -46.18.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#90408F is 40.54, 53.26, 327.58. Hunter Lab variable of #90408F is 34.03, 36.39, -23.66.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#90408F

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
